Solar Power Systems, the flagship company of Solex Group, has launched Solex Hybrid Solar air-conditioner for the first time in India. It works both on conventional electricity and solar power.
Mr Laxminarayan, Chairman, Solex Group, said the solar AC operates also on normal power supply, while taking advantage of solar energy for its efficient and economical operation. It has a small solar collector panel which can be fixed on the outside wall (not necessary on terrace). Solar AC can save up to 30 per cent electricity cost, he said.
The 0.75 tonne AC costs Rs 45,000, one tonne comes for Rs 52,000, while 1.50 tonne is priced at Rs 71,000 a unit.
The Mumbai-based Solar Power Systems plans to tap the export market in the near future. Other products of the group include solar street light and lantern, solar aqua heater, solar home light system, solar ceiling fan and mini washing machine.
